Built in 1865, this characterful three-bedroom semi-detached cottage, Old Cottage sits in a peaceful semi-rural position on the outskirts of Verwood, enjoying uninterrupted views over open fields and farmland. Offered with no forward chain, it presents a wonderful opportunity to secure a home full of history, warmth and potential.

A recently built entrance porch/snug welcomes you into the home, providing a bright, relaxing space with stunning countryside views. Inside, the ground floor features two attractive reception rooms: A dual-aspect dining room and a cosy lounge with a log burner. The spacious kitchen leads through to a utility room and a rear lobby. Bedroom Three is also located on the ground floor, offering flexibility.

Upstairs, you’ll find two further well-proportioned bedrooms, a dressing room, and the family bathroom, with useful eaves storage accessed from the landing.

The grounds enhance the cottage’s appeal even further. A gated rear garden provides privacy and security, complemented by private parking. The gardens extend to three sides with lawns, mature planting and some beautiful trees, along with a brick-built outbuilding. The large detached garage, fitted with an electric up-and-over door, offers excellent storage or workshop potential thanks to its generous pitched roof and power supply.
